To nudge the thread back on track, here's a question that I asked in another thread awhile back (that never got an answer).
While I agree that keeping OCC in PIT is one of the few good decisions Tempe has made since the merger, why a new building?
Sure the combined HP/US system is bigger but not as big as US was in 2001. Why cant the current facility handle the combined airline?

The center is RIDC is showing it's age. And, the availability of fiber optic connectivity in RIDC is problematic.

Whereas the site in moon will be brand new, closer to the airport, and the connectivity from multiple telecom providers is not a problem.

And hey--it's not like US is paying for most of it, anyway.
